Julius Picard papers
Collection
Identifier: MC-115
Scope and Contents
Papers include photographs, official documents (passports, naturalization papers, proof of medical degree), artifacts and a family tree.
Dates:
1909-1971, bulk 1914-1945; Majority of material found within 1914 - 1945
